اريد من يستطيع انشاء هذا البوت على التليجرام حصرا، وكم هي المدة وماهي التكلفة الاجمالية.
الجمهور المستهدف: الطلاب
تحدثت مع chatgpt وعدلت عليه ووصلت لهذه الواجهة التي ارتضيتها فهي ستتكفل بشرح الخطوات لكم.
### Visualizing the Interface with Additional Features
#### 1. **Start and Registration**
- **Welcome Message**: Upon starting the bot, a welcome message introduces the bot and its features.
- **Registration**: Users set up their profile by providing a nickname and other details.
#### 2. **Main Menu**
- **Options**:
- View Tasks
- Add Task
- View Progress
- Leaderboard
- Quests
- Join/Create Study Room
- Settings
- Prizes
#### 3. **Viewing and Managing Tasks**
- **Task List**: Displays a list of pending and completed tasks with options to mark as complete.
- **Add Task**: Students can add their own tasks. Admins can add manual tasks.
- **Task Details**: Each task shows details, deadline, and a completion button.
#### 4. **Progress Tracking**
- **Progress Bar**: Visual representation of progress towards the next level or boss battle.
- **Task Completion Requirement**: Indicates required tasks to advance.
#### 5. **Leaderboard**
- **Nicknames and Points**: Displays a ranked list of students based on points earned from completing tasks.
- **View Profile**: Users can view their profile, nickname, points, and rank.
- **Admin Points Management**: Admins can add or deduct points for users.
#### 6. **Quests**
- **View Quests**: Display a list of weekly quests, both active and completed.
- **Add Quest**: Admins can add new weekly quests with descriptions.
- **Quest Details**: Show detailed description of each quest and the required tasks to complete it.
- **Sync Tasks with Quests**: Ensure tasks are linked to the appropriate quest for progress tracking.
#### 7. **Study Rooms**
- **Join/Create Study Room**:
- **Create Room**: Users can create a study room with a timer and topic.
- **Join Room**: Users can join existing study rooms.
- **Timer**: Countdown timer for study sessions, similar to the Forest app.
- **Room Interaction**: Users can see who else is in the room and send messages.
#### 8. **Prizes**
- **View Prizes**: Display available prizes for being on the leaderboard.
- **Redeem Prizes**: Users can redeem their points for prizes.
- **Prize Details**: Show detailed description and point requirement for each prize.
#### 9. **Settings**
- **Profile Settings**: Users can change their nickname and customize their profile.
- **Notification Settings**: Set preferences for task reminders and study room alerts.
السلام عليكم استاذ حمزة استطيع تنفيذ المطلوب بدقة و فكرة المشروع اعجبتني و اتطلع للعمل عليها مع حضرتك ساقوم بتنفيذ المطلوب بالشكل المطلوب كما اني ساوفر لحضرتك د...
السلام عليكم، أشكركم على ثقتكم. أنا مطور بخبرة في Python، يمكنني تنفيذ مشروعكم لإنشاء بوت على التليجرام خاص بالطلاب بدقة واحترافية. بانتظار ردكم الكريم. مع تحيا...
السلام عليكم باشمهندس حسب خبرتى ببوتات التلجرام هذا المشروع يمكن عمله باكثر من لغة برمجة او اداة مثل node telegram api وقد فهمت جميع النقاط جيداا وعندى استعداد ...
السلام عليكم يا استاذ حمزة لقد قمت بالعمل مسبقا على مشاريع مشابهة وقمت بإنشاء ثلاث بوتات تعليمية سأرفق فيديو توضيحي لإحدى هذة البوتات وأنا معك بعد إنشاء البوت م...